Ash Wednesday - Feb. 18

Lent begins this week! Reminder that this is a day of fast and abstinence from meat. Masses will be at 8am, 12pm and 7pm. There will also be a service with the distribution of ashes at 4pm. We hope you can join us! 2026 Lenten Regulations

Scripture Study on Gospel of Mark

New Bible Study on the Gospel of Mark in Giovanni Hall on Tuesday evenings at 7:00 p.m. beginning Tues. January 13. Books cost $28.00 each. Please text Lanni at 916 905 2585 to order a book. Videos are from formed.org so if you miss sessions you can watch for free. You can join at anytime. We will not meet on the 4th Tuesday of the month so that we can join adoration and confession at 6:30 p.m. on that evening.
